Price-to-Earnings Ratio (P/E)

The P/E ratio divides NSE's share price by its earnings per share. It tells you how many years of current earnings you are "paying for" when you buy the stock. A P/E of 20 means you pay $20 for every $1 of annual earnings. The S&P 500 historically trades at an average P/E of roughly 15–17. A P/E significantly above that may signal high growth expectations; one below may indicate undervaluation — or declining business quality.

Price-to-Sales Ratio (P/S)

The P/S ratio divides market capitalization by total revenue. Unlike the P/E ratio, it works even for companies that are not yet profitable, making it essential for evaluating high-growth firms. A P/S below 1.0 may indicate undervaluation, while ratios above 10 are typically reserved for fast-growing tech or SaaS companies with high expected future margins.

Price-to-EBIT Ratio

This ratio relates NSE's market price to its operating earnings, excluding the effects of debt structure and tax jurisdiction. It is particularly useful for comparing companies across different countries or with different levels of leverage, because it focuses purely on operational profitability. Lower values suggest cheaper operational earnings.

What does NSE do? NSE SA is a leading company in the field of automatic identification and data capture, based in Geneva, Switzerland. The company was founded in 1984 and has since had a long and successful history in the development and implementation of new technologies and solutions in the RFID, barcode, and data management solutions. The business model of NSE SA is based on providing innovative and reliable solutions for the automation of business processes, particularly in logistics, commerce, and healthcare. The company offers a wide range of products and services tailored to the specific needs and requirements of various industries and markets. NSE SA's offerings can be divided into two main categories: solutions for automated data capture and solutions for data management. Products and services for automated data capture include RFID readers and tags, barcode scanners and printers, as well as mobile data capture devices and wireless communication solutions. These are used in a variety of industries to improve the efficiency and accuracy of business processes, such as tracking goods in logistics, inventory management in retail, and patient identification and tracking in healthcare. NSE SA's data management solutions offer a comprehensive range of services for data and information flow management. This includes hardware and software for data management, as well as consulting and implementation services for system integration and process optimization. Offered solutions include PIM (Product Information Management) systems, ERP systems, document management systems, and custom developments. NSE SA has established itself as a global provider of automatic identification and data capture solutions and has an extensive network of customers and partners in over 30 countries worldwide. The company has earned a reputation for quality and service and has been recognized multiple times for its innovative solutions and ability to solve complex problems. An important aspect of NSE SA's business philosophy is sustainability and environmental awareness. The company actively engages in environmental protection and utilizes technologies that help save energy and resources. NSE SA is certified according to the international environmental standards ISO 14001 and ISO 22301.
